>>>     > Hm! So, is the panic because the callout is running during shutdown?
>>>     > Chances are you want to set the flag early in detach, and then go
>>>     > through the shutdown
>>>     > path of cancel/draining the poll callout, it should catch it 100%
>>>     > without needing the pause!
>>>
>>>     Hi Adrian. Thank you for review and you absolutely right, USB draining
>>>     eliminates need for the pause
